Weekly Market Recap As of April 11, 2025: Sensex, Nifty Rebound; RBI Cuts Rates, China Imposes Tariffs

For the week ended April 11, 2025, Nifty 50 and Sensex saw sharp swings, initially falling but rebounding strongly to close at 22,828.55 and 75,157.26, respectively. 

Between April 7 and April 11, 2025, the Nifty 50 saw significant volatility. It fell 3.24% on April 7 to 22,161.60 but rebounded 1.69% on April 8 to 22,535.85. After a slight 0.61% dip on April 9, it surged 1.92% on April 11, closing at 22,828.55.  

 Between April 7 and April 11, 2025, the BSE Sensex 30 experienced sharp fluctuations. It dropped 2.95% on April 7 to 73,137.90 but rebounded 1.49% on April 8 to 74,227.08. After a minor 0.51% dip on April 9, it surged 1.77% on April 11, closing at 75,157.26.

 Roundup of Major News This Week 

  • China will impose a 34% tariff on all U.S. imports from April 10, matching U.S. tariffs and escalating trade tensions. It also tightened rare earth exports, sanctioned 27 U.S. firms, and filed a WTO complaint, intensifying global economic uncertainty. 

 Major Earnings Update This Week  

  • For Q4 FY25, Trent reported provisional standalone revenue of ₹4,334 crore, a 28% increase compared to ₹3,381 crore in the same period last year. The company posted a revenue of ₹17,624 crore, up 39% from ₹12,669 crore in FY24.
